Kepler.js:开源地理社交网络平台的未来之星
KeplerThe open source geosocial network platform written in NodeJs项目地址:https://gitcode.com/gh_mirrors/kepl/Kepler
项目介绍
Kepler.js 是一个开源的地理社交网络平台,旨在让用户能够分享他们喜欢的地点,并在实时环境中参与讨论。这个平台不仅仅是一个地图应用,它更像是一个社交层,覆盖在诸如 OpenStreetMap 和 Geonames 等开放数据源之上。Kepler.js 的名字灵感来源于 Kepler 太空望远镜,延续了 Meteor 项目在太空领域的命名传统。
项目技术分析
Kepler.js 基于 Meteor 框架构建,这是一个全栈 JavaScript 平台,特别适合实时应用的开发。Meteor 的实时数据同步特性使得 Kepler.js 能够提供即时的地理社交体验。此外,Kepler.js 还集成了多种地理数据源,如 OpenStreetMap 和 Geonames,为用户提供了丰富的地理信息。
项目及技术应用场景
Kepler.js 的应用场景非常广泛,特别适合以下几种情况:
- 旅游与探险:用户可以分享旅行中的精彩地点,或者探索其他用户分享的隐藏宝藏。
- 本地生活:社区居民可以分享本地的好去处,如餐馆、公园等,增强社区互动。
- 教育与研究:地理教育者和研究人员可以利用 Kepler.js 进行地理数据的收集和分析。
- 商业应用:企业可以利用 Kepler.js 进行市场调研,了解特定区域的用户行为和偏好。
项目特点
- 开源与社区驱动:Kepler.js 是一个完全开源的项目,社区的参与和支持是其持续发展的动力。
- 实时互动:基于 Meteor 框架,Kepler.js 提供了实时的用户互动体验,用户可以即时看到他人的更新和评论。
- 多数据源集成:Kepler.js 集成了多个开放地理数据源,为用户提供了丰富的地理信息。
- 灵活的插件系统:Kepler.js 支持插件扩展,开发者可以根据需求定制功能,满足不同场景的需求。
结语
Kepler.js 不仅仅是一个地理社交平台,它是一个充满潜力的开源项目,旨在通过社区的力量不断进化和完善。无论你是开发者、地理爱好者,还是普通用户,Kepler.js 都值得你一试。加入我们,一起探索地理社交的未来!
官方网站: https://kepler.opengeo.tech/
文档: https://kepler.opengeo.tech/docs
GitHub: https://github.com/Keplerjs/Kepler
KeplerThe open source geosocial network platform written in NodeJs项目地址:https://gitcode.com/gh_mirrors/kepl/Kepler